    The Loose Horse. :Pinyin:

    tuō jiāng zhī mǎ

    Explanation: A metaphor for a person who has no restraint or something that has lost control.

    Source: Mao Dun's "Night Reading Couples": "But because of the way of rambling, the letter is often like a loose horse, and it is quite far from the topic. ”

    Grammar: The unleashed horse is more formal; as an object; Refers to something that has lost control.

    Example: Liang Shiqiu's "Generation Gap": "The generation gap always collapses, and the new generation of people is like a horse on the loose." ”

    synonyms: wild horse.

    Antonyms: caged bird.

    Horses and horses. :Pinyin:

    xìn mǎ yóu jiāng

    Interpretation: Faith: Listen. Wandering around on horseback. It means that there is no idea, and it is affected by external forces. Refers to wandering unfettered and at will.

    Source: Qing Li Luyuan's "Divergent Street Lamp" Chapter 14: "In the past four or five years, I have been traveling every day, as if in a drunken dream. ”

    Grammar: Xinma Youyi as a predicate and a definite; Refers to wandering without purpose.

    synonyms: letter horse by reins.
